// EnvList is a list of key-value environment
// variables that are passed to the Go command
type EnvList []string
// HasKey returns whether a key-value entry
// is present by only checking the left of
// key=value
func (el EnvList) HasKey(key string) bool {
for _, env := range el {
if strings.HasPrefix(env, key+"=") {
return true
}
}
return false
}
// Add adds a key=value entry to the environment
// list
func (el *EnvList) Add(key, value string) {
*el = append(*el, key+"="+value)
}
// Decode implements envconfig.Decoder. Please see the below link for more information on
// that interface:
//
// https://github.com/kelseyhightower/envconfig#custom-decoders
//
// We are doing this to allow for very long lists of assignments to be set inside of
// a single environment variable. For example:
//
// ATHENS_GO_BINARY_ENV_VARS="GOPRIVATE=*.corp.example.com,rsc.io/private; GOPROXY=direct"
//
// See the below link for more information:
// https://github.com/gomods/athens/issues/1404
func (el *EnvList) Decode(value string) error {
const op errors.Op = "envList.Decode"
if value == "" {
return nil
}
*el = EnvList{} // env vars must override config file
assignments := strings.Split(value, ";")
for _, assignment := range assignments {
*el = append(*el, strings.TrimSpace(assignment))
}
return el.Validate()
}
// Validate validates that all strings inside the
// list are of the key=value format
func (el EnvList) Validate() error {
const op errors.Op = "EnvList.Validate"
for _, env := range el {
// some strings can have multiple "=", such as GODEBUG=netdns=cgo
if strings.Count(env, "=") < 1 {
return errors.E(op, fmt.Errorf("incorrect env format: %v", env))
}
}
return nil
}
// Load loads the config from a file.
// If file is not present returns default config
func Load(configFile string) (*Config, error) {
// User explicitly specified a config file
if configFile != "" {
return ParseConfigFile(configFile)
}
// There is a config in the current directory
if fi, err := os.Stat(defaultConfigFile); err == nil {
return ParseConfigFile(fi.Name())
}
// Use default values
log.Println("Running dev mode with default settings, consult config when you're ready to run in production")
cfg := defaultConfig()
return cfg, envOverride(cfg)
}

// ParseConfigFile parses the given file into an athens config struct
func ParseConfigFile(configFile string) (*Config, error) {
var config Config
// attempt to read the given config file
if _, err := toml.DecodeFile(configFile, &config); err != nil {
return nil, err
}
// override values with environment variables if specified
if err := envOverride(&config); err != nil {
return nil, err
}
// Check file perms from config
if config.GoEnv == "production" {
if err := checkFilePerms(configFile, config.FilterFile); err != nil {
return nil, err
}
}
// validate all required fields have been populated
if err := validateConfig(config); err != nil {
return nil, err
}
return &config, nil
}
// envOverride uses Environment variables to override unspecified properties
func envOverride(config *Config) error {
const defaultPort = ":3000"
err := envconfig.Process("athens", config)
if err != nil {
return err
}
portEnv := os.Getenv("PORT")
// ATHENS_PORT takes precedence over PORT
if portEnv != "" && os.Getenv("ATHENS_PORT") == "" {
config.Port = portEnv
}
if config.Port == "" {
config.Port = defaultPort
}
config.Port = ensurePortFormat(config.Port)
return nil
}
func ensurePortFormat(s string) string {
if _, err := strconv.Atoi(s); err == nil {
return ":" + s
}
return s
}
